Miles Overview
The Gladiator is Jeep's midsize pickup, blending Wrangler off-road ability with a usable truck bed. It competes with the Ford Ranger, Toyota Tacoma, and Chevrolet Colorado, but none match its trail capability. On pavement the Gladiator feels truck-like, but off-road it shines with solid axles and available lockers. The cabin is practical and straightforward, with easy-to-clean surfaces and a fold-flat front passenger seat. A base price that undercuts most trims and the manual windows and locks mark out the Sport as the entry point to the Gladiator range. Its 3.6L V6 makes 285 horsepower and routes through a six-speed manual to the Command-Trac part-time four-wheel drive, which is the setup for traditionalists who want full control. The black Sunrider soft top comes standard here, so you can have open-air driving from day one without paying extra.
